WordPress Support

Плагин WordPress "My Page Order" служит для управления порядком страниц.

Добавлено 14 марта 2010 в категорию Плагины.

Странно, но до сих пор WordPress не предоставляет нормальной возможности для сортировки рубрик и страниц. Формально, конечно, сортировать страницы можно, указывая вручную  "Порядок страницы", но на деле, когда у вас с полсотни с лишним страниц это слишком утомительное занятие, чреватое частыми ошибками. Плагин My Page Order предоставляет возможность менять порядок вывода страниц, просто перетаскивая их мышкой. В этом плане плагин очень похож (тот же автор) на My Category Order, который аналогичным способом дает возможность менять порядок вывода рубрик.

Скачиваем оригинальный плагин с его домашней страницы или русскую версию по ссылке внизу этого поста и устанавливаем его:

1. Распаковываем архив.

2. Копируем папку my-page-order в /wp-content/plugins/.

3. Заходим в админку блога на вкладку "Плагины" и активируем плагин.

Если для вывода страниц вы используете виджеты, то никаких дополнительных действий вам не надо совершать. Однако, подавляющее большинство шаблонов для WordPress использует вывод страниц напрямую через функцию wp_list_pages. Чтобы сортировка страниц заработала в этом случае вам необходимо поправить эту функцию, добавив параметр "sort_column=menu_order". Как правило, вызов функции показа страниц происходит в одном из двух файлов – header.php или sidebar.php. Ищите там функцию wp_list_pages и добавьте нужный параметр, то есть у вас должно получиться что-то типа:

<?php wp_list_pages('title_li=&exclude=5,6,7&sort_column=menu_order'); ?>

Сама сортировка страниц происходит в "УправленииMy Page Order". Просто перетащите мышкой страницы как вам нужно и нажмите на "Сохранить порядок страниц".

 

Автор плагина: froman118

Страница плагина: [ссылка]

Скачать русский плагин: my-page-order.zip

Рассматриваемая версия: 2.8.3 от 07.08.2009

Совместимость с версией WordPress: 2.5 и выше.

Плагин WordPress "Comment Rating" рейтингует комментарии.

Добавлено 14 марта 2010 в категорию Плагины.

Comment Rating добавляет в ваш блог очередную модную фишку в виде рейтинга комментариев. Причем не просто модную, а во многих случаях еще и весьма полезную, если судить по опыту блогов, где уже используется этот плагин или аналогичные ему. Да в общем-то в качестве примера можно привести всем известный портал YouTube, где реализована подобная схема оценки комментариев. Плагин не просто позволяет оценивать комментарии, он также умеет выделять комментарии с хорошим рейтингом и скрывать комментарии с плохим рейтингом. И это выгодно отличает Comment Rating от других плагинов оценки комментариев, где рейтинг комментария абсолютно ничего не значит и ни на что не влияет.

Скачиваем плагин с его домашней страницы и устанавливаем его:

1. Распаковываем архив.

2. Копируем папку comment-rating в /wp-content/plugins/.

3. Заходим в админку блога на вкладку "Плагины" и активируем плагин.

Настройки плагина вы найдете в "ПараметрахComment Rating", тут вы можете указать:

1. Turn on Auto-insert into comments: включение данной опции позволяет плагину самому вставлять рейтинг в комментариях.

2. Position the images above or below comments: указывает, где выводить рейтинг – до или после текста комментария. я проверял работу автовставки рейтинга на дефолтном шаблоне, работает отлично. но если в вашем шаблоне автовставка получается кривой и рейтинг выводится не там, где вы хотите, то вы можете вывести его вручную, добавив в нужное место в файле comments.php код:

<?php if(function_exists('ckratingdisplaykarma')) { ckratingdisplay_karma(); } ?>

3. Words before the rating images: текст, который выводится перед иконками голосования.

4. Highly-rated comments have (Likes – Dislikes) >=  число, при котором комментарий будет считаться высоко-рейтинговым. вычисляется по формуле "число положительных голосов минус число отрицательных голосов". ничего не значит, если вы не будете использовать следующий пункт в настройках.

5. Style highly-rated comment with: выделение через css высоко-рейтинговых комментариев. по умолчанию задано выделение таких комментариев желтым цветом:

6. Turn on Auto-hide poorly-rated comments: включение скрытия комментариев с плохим рейтингом. на самом деле весь комментарий не скрывается, скрывается только его тест, который можно посмотреть, если кликнуть на предлагаемой ссылке:

Перевести этот английский текст вы можете в файле comment-rating.php на строчках:

186
187
$text = '<p>Hidden due to low <a title="Rated by other readers" href="http://wealthynetizen.com/wordpress-plugin-comment-rating/">comment rating</a>.' .
    " <a title="" href=""javascript:crSwitchDisplay('ckhide-$ck_comment_ID');"" comment? see to Click?>Click here to see</a>.</p>" .

7. Poorly-rated comments have (Dislikes – Likes) >= число, при котором комментарий будет считаться низко-рейтинговым. вычисляется по формуле "число отрицательных голосов минус число положительных голосов".

8. When showing the hidden comments, use this style: выделение через css низко-рейтинговых комментариев. по умолчанию задано выделение полу-прозрачностью, как на скриншоте выше.

9. Turn off rating for comments by admin and the author: включение данной опции запрещает голосовать на комментариях админа блога или автора статьи.

10. Display two separated votes or one combined value: отображение отдельных чисел для положительных и отрицательных голосов или отображение одного числа общего рейтинга комментария (число положительных голосов минус число отрицательных голосов).

С настройками на этом все, можно пользоваться плагином. Хотелось бы еще заметить, что если ваш шаблон не использует вывод комментариев через wp_list_comments()WordPress 2.7 и выше), то выделение комментариев может работать криво. Как это поправить описано в этой статье.

 

Автор плагина: Bob King

Страница плагина: [ссылка]

Рассматриваемая версия: 2.5.1 от 15.09.2009

Совместимость с версией WordPress: 2.3 и выше.

Плагин "WP-Affiliate" скрывает от посетителя реферальную ссылку.

Добавлено 12 марта 2010 в категорию Плагины.

Интересный плагин, который дает возможность скрывать ссылки для перехода. Вернее сказать он не просто скрывает ссылки, он делает их локальными. То есть можно настроить ссылку так, чтобы при открытии www.myblog.ru/google отрывался www.google.ru. Сразу скажу, что этот плагин не предназначен для избавления от внешних ссылок в постах, хотя, конечно, его можно будет так использовать. Основная его задача это скрыть реферальную ссылку от посетителя. Существует много сервисов вроде tinyurl.ru или rurl.ru, которые позволяют скрыть длинную ссылку короткой, но использование сторонних сервисов это не самое оптимальное решение.

Скачиваем плагин с его домашней страницы и устанавливаем его:

1. Распаковываем архив.

2. Копируем папку wp-affiliate в /wp-content/plugins/.

3. Заходим в админку блога на вкладку "Плагины" и активируем плагин.

Плагин создает свой раздел с настройками в главном меню админки в WP-Affiliate. Правда, настроек там совсем мало. Все, что вы там можете сделать это включить статистику переходов по вашим ссылкам и указать свой ID в системе CJ.com – так как я не работаю с последней, то и рассматривать эту возможность плагина не буду. Включать статистику я бы тоже не рекомендовал, в плагине нет никакой возможности ее удалить и даже небольшие мои тесты с ссылками привели к созданию десятка записей с переходами по ссылкам. Причем если я создал скрытую ссылку для перехода, кликнул на нее, чтобы проверить и затем удалил эту ссылку, то в статистике запись о переходе останется, однако она будет сообщать об ошибке, что не слишком то приятно.

Не рассчитывайте на автоматическую замену ссылок во всех записях вашего блога: ссылки нужно расставлять вручную. Создавать ссылки достаточно легко. Зайдите в редактирование любой вашей записи и прокрутите страницу до пункта "WP-Affiliate Links" в дополнительных настройках записи. Первое, что вы должны сделать это создать базовую категорию для ссылок, без нее обойтись нельзя. Так что создаем категорию с любым названием, наиболее подходящим для этого будет название "Links". Создали базовую категорию, теперь можно добавить саму ссылку, жмем на "Add A Link". Прописываем в "Link" ссылку, которую мы хотим спрятать, например: http://www.google.ru. А в "Anchor Text" прописываем текст анкора ссылки, из которого также образуется и текст самой ссылки, которая будет создана локально. В данном случае пишем тут "Google", жмем кнопку "Add Affiliate Link". Получаем локальную ссылку http://www.myblog.ru/links/google, которая в реальности при клике на нее откроет урл http://www.google.ru

Созданная в одной из записей такая ссылка будет работать во всем блоге. Лучшего способа спрятать реф. ссылку сложно придумать. И, кстати, не пытайтесь использовать в названии категории или в тексте ссылки русские символы – не получится, пишите на английском.

 

Автор плагина: jstroh

Страница плагина: [ссылка]

Рассматриваемая версия: 0.6 от 19.04.2008

Совместимость с версией WordPress: 2.5 и выше.